First, I have noticed a problem with some video sources (DVD that came from a video source, such as a TV show) where the resulting file size after encoding for 75% is sometimes larger than the input VOBs and the quality is not as good as the original VOBs (choppy).
I was just encoding two episodes of a TV documentary that provide a great example of the problem. Both episodes were encode with a 75% target quality and identical options, including XVID output. The first episode resulted in a file that was half the original VOB size with good quality. The second episode resulted in a file that was larger than the original VOB size and that was choppy (video skips when the announcer was moving).
It would appear that options being selected based on the analysis of the input VOBs are causing the different encoding behavior. Does this make sense?
